The Hashgraph Difference
Hedera Hashgraph has improved traditional blockchains using directed acyclic graphs (DAGs) instead of linear blocks. This allows nodes to process and share transaction data rapidly using a 'gossip about gossip' protocol, ensuring unmatched security. Hedera reaches consensus via asynchronous Byzantine Fault Tolerance (aBFT), ensuring system security even in the face of destructive intentions from some participants.

Top Applications on Hedera
Hedera's ecosystem includes various platforms showcasing its diversity. HeliSwap is a decentralized exchange facilitating quick token trading. SaucerSwap also focuses on liquidity and trading. Stader Labs offers staking services, HashPack is a user-friendly wallet for the Hedera ecosystem, and Red Swan tokenizes real estate, taking advantage of the network’s speed and low costs.
